Shot fired into environmentalist's home
A shot was fired through the window of a house in Szikszó, Borsod-Abaúj-Zemplén County, late on December 11, reports index.hu. The owner of the house, a 61-year-old man, is the leader of a local environmentalist group. Several companies have been issued with large fines after he reported them to authorities.
The man was watching TV when the shot was fired. The bullet went through the window and became lodged in the opposite wall of the room. Police do not think the shooter was trying to directly target the owner of the house.
Mayor József Füzesséri said this had not been the first attack against the environmentalist. Earlier, his car was doused with a solvent that damaged the paintwork.
